NettetThe windmills played an important role in the production of jenever as they grinded the main ingredient; grain. Only five of the original twenty windmills survive: ‘The Whale’, ‘The Three Cornflowers’, ‘The Freedom’, ‘The North’ and ‘The New Palm Tree’. A sixth mill ‘De Kameel’ (the Camel) was rebuild in 2011. Nettet11. des. 2024 · The windmills in Kinderdijk function as a water management system to prevent flooding. Mainly for the surrounding area of Alblasserdam, which is lower land. The windmills flooding system Kinderdijk dates back to 1740. NettetHistorically, windmills in Holland served many purposes. The most important probably was pumping water out of the lowlands and back into the rivers beyond the dikes so that the land could be farmed. Nettet24. mar. 2024 · National Geographic 21.4M subscribers Subscribe 100K views 4 years ago In the Netherlands’ South Holland province, a network of meticulously preserved 18th-century … Nettet29. okt. 2024 · The 19 windmills in Kinderdijk all have the same purpose: keeping the land dry. The entire area is below sea level and the windmills make sure the water level will be just right, both in wet and dry times. People actually live in most of the windmills in Kinderdijk, which is very interesting.
